GXO Logistics

XPO intends to spin off its logistics segment in the third quarter of 2021 as GXO Logistics, creating two, pure-play industry powerhouses. The separation would create independent public companies with distinct investment identities and service offerings in vast addressable markets. GXO would be the second largest contract logistics company in the world, and XPO would be a leading provider of transportation services, primarily less-than-truckload transportation and truck brokerage.

Covenant Logistics

The Covenant story is one centered on people. It`s a history going back more than 35 years, to our founders David and Jacqueline Parker starting Covenant Transport in 1986 with 25 trucks and 50 trailers. It`s a story of our trucks, trailers and people crisscrossing all 50 states, and racking up millions of miles along the way. And ours is a story of service – expedited, temperature-controlled, dedicated, managed transportation – and of freight. It`s a story of moved goods, reflecting our rapidly-changing American economy, as well as the needs and preferences of the American people since the mid-1980s.
